Opened WinSCP, functioned normally. Left it open for a few hours in the background, doing nothing. Then, I tried to open a remote file, got the error. Tried different types of files (built-in or other viewers, small-large, etc.), all had same error. Closed connection and reopened WinSCP, same error. I can access local files fine.

WinSCP 5.9.5

Error message:
Invalid access to memory.

Stack trace:
(00865DD6) __InitExceptBlockLDTC
(0086700E) C5073_3
(00869076) ____ExceptionHandler
(00865E30) __ExceptionHandler
(0008519F) ntdll.dll
(000731B1) ntdll.dll.KiUserExceptionDispatcher
(0008D38A) TTerminalManager::OperationProgress
(007735E5) TTerminal::DoProgress
(00694EBF) TFileOperationProgressType::DoProgress
(00694C20) TFileOperationProgressType::Start
(007795F1) TTerminal::ProcessFiles
(0077C12E) TTerminal::CalculateFilesSize
(00787F29) TTerminal::CopyToLocal
(00011709) TCustomScpExplorerForm::TemporarilyDownloadFiles
(0001232D) TCustomScpExplorerForm::ExecuteFile
(00012912) TCustomScpExplorerForm::ExecuteFile
(00018156) TCustomScpExplorerForm::DoDirViewExecFile
(00017FF2) TCustomScpExplorerForm::DirViewExecFile
(004089F4) Customdirview::TCustomDirView::Execute
(00406402) Customdirview::TCustomDirView::DoExecute
(00406FCF) Customdirview::TCustomDirView::WMLButtonDblClk
(0024F2A9) Vcl::Controls::TWinControl::WndProc
(002931D7) Vcl::Comctrls::TCustomListView::WndProc
(0037326C) System::Classes::_18201
(00031B59) USER32.dll
(000240EE) USER32.dll
(00019EB2) USER32.dll.CallWindowProcW
(00057059) COMCTL32.DLL
(0005712E) COMCTL32.DLL
(00031B59) USER32.dll
(000240EE) USER32.dll
(00019EB2) USER32.dll.CallWindowProcW
(0042CA7F) Dragdrop::TDragDrop::WndMethod
(0037326C) System::Classes::_18201
(00031B59) USER32.dll
(000240EE) USER32.dll
(00023A7D) USER32.dll

I know how to reproduce the problem or the problem happens frequently enough. I wish to be contacted by the WinSCP team to help resolving the problem.

Site Admin
martin avatar
Prague, Czechia

Re: Invalid access to memory - __InitExceptBlockLDTC

Thanks for your report.
I have sent you an email with a debug version of WinSCP to the address you have used to register on this forum.

Accés no vàlid a memòria - __InitExceptBlockLDTC

<Try to describe precise steps that lead to the problem (where do you click, what keys do you press, what do you see, etc.)>
<If relevant, consider attaching a session log file or a screenshot)>

WinSCP 6.3.5

Error message:
Accés no vàlid a memòria.

Traça de pila:
(00E2333A) __InitExceptBlockLDTC
(00E24572) C6612_0
(00E265DA) ____ExceptionHandler
(00E23394) __ExceptionHandler
(00098D8F) ntdll.dll
(000781B1) ntdll.dll.KiUserExceptionDispatcher
(00AFAA7E) GetNormalizedPath
(00AFAB7F) GetCanonicalPath
(00AFAC1F) IsPathToSameFile
(00088C4E) TGUIConfiguration::LoadData
(0007BB2A) TCustomWinConfiguration::LoadData
(000E6B0E) TWinConfiguration::LoadData
(00B153B8) TConfiguration::LoadFrom
(000E4FC1) TWinConfiguration::LoadFrom
(00B157C9) TConfiguration::Load
(00B288C9) CoreLoad
(00B28A1B) CoreInitialize
(00E222D5) __wstartup
(0006B0C9) ntdll.dll
(0006B04A) ntdll.dll

The problem happens rarely. I cannot reproduce it.

